The world premiere of small quiet good 🎭🐍
Select dates May 29 – June 7, 2026

The myth. The monster. The woman.

We are thrilled to announce the world premiere of small quiet good by Chandler Hubbard—the latest production in The Lynn Theatre’s Studio Series. This series was designed to elevate bold new voices and foster fresh theatrical works, and this season is no exception.

The Story: Locked away for thousands of years, Medusa is forced to relive her own torment… until her sisters arrive for a rescue that only she can complete. Part reckoning, part retribution, and part beheading, this is a reimagining of the Gorgon myth that breathes visceral, modern life into an ancient tragedy.
Directed by Kerrigan Sullivan, this production brings together students and professionals to build something truly unique on our stage. Be a part of the audience that sees history in the making.

Help solve THE MYSTERY OF EDWIN DROOD at The Lynn Theatre! Based on Charles Dickens’ final unfinished novel, this hilarious whodunit invites the audience to solve its mystery by choosing the identity of the murderer. The tale is presented as a show-within-a-show, as the Music Hall Royale–a delightfully loony Victorian theatre company–presents Dickens’ brooding mystery.

Performances select dates through March 29. Visit www.brightpoint.edu/theatre for tickets and more information!

The show is recommended for audiences 13 and older. Run time is approximately 2 hours 30 minutes with an intermission.

In the rubble of the London Blitz of World War II, Alice Spencer’s budding teen life is turned upside down, and she and her dear friend Alfred are forced to take shelter in an underground tube station. When the ailing Alfred is quarantined, Alice encourages him to escape with her into their cherished book and journey down the rabbit hole to Wonderland.
